Relaymesh enables permessage-deflate differently per environment, and the tradeoffs matter for release planning. Compression cuts bandwidth roughly 60% on chat-heavy tenants but raises CPU and memory per connection, so production caps the negotiated window size while staging runs uncapped to surface worst-case memory pressure early. Do not promote a build that changes compression defaults without a soak test in staging first, as context takeover bugs only appear under sustained load. Production currently runs with the following settings.

config for yahof-tajop:
zorath:
  pin: 7493
  metrics_host: metrics.zorath.tolvaqsys.internal
  tenant: praiel
  seal: seal_fd9cd4f1

Onboarding note for support: Fennelgate services hot-reload configuration automatically. When a customer reports stale settings, first confirm the change actually saved, then check whether the key is in the reloadable set — some require a restart we schedule nightly. Never advise manual restarts yourself. The definitive table of reloadable keys and expected propagation times is here:

operations page: https://confluence.lumicsys.internal/projects/display/projects/display

## Changelog — Keyforge Rotation Utility v4.2

Defaults changed: rotation interval shortened, stale-credential grace period reduced, and dry-run mode is now off by default. On-call engineers should expect rotation events roughly twice as often; alerts were retuned to match. No action needed unless overrides exist in your shard. The new default values shipped with this release are as follows.

settings of fahag-haduf:
[ulaox]
port = 8443
region = south-2
host = ulaox.lumiccorp.internal
timeout_ms = 500
retries = 8